Speculations show a correlation between male gender and traumatic injury, due to more rates of risky behaviors such as speeding and not adhering to safety guidelines. In this review, we aimed to evaluate the different types of injuries associated with Road Traffic Accident, and highlight the general management approach. We searched the literature on Mesh terms: (traffic accident), (injury), (fractures). Only articles relevant to traffic associated injury were included. RTA related injuries are important emergency conditions that necessitate traumatic survey and surgical intervention in many cases. Adhering to road rules and safety guidelines may help in reducing the number of fatalities and disabilities resulting from an otherwise preventable cause.
